pcs_an_np_tx (GEM) Register

Zynq UltraScale+ Devices Register Reference (UG1087)

Document ID
UG1087
Release Date
2024-03-13
Revision
1.10

pcs_an_np_tx (GEM) Register Description

Register Namepcs_an_np_tx
Offset Address0x000000021C
Absolute Address 0x00FF0B021C (GEM0)
0x00FF0C021C (GEM1)
0x00FF0D021C (GEM2)
0x00FF0E021C (GEM3)
Width32
TypemixedMixed types. See bit-field details.
Reset Value0x00000000
DescriptionThe value of this register is used to transmit the next page information for the GEM PCS. For next page exchange to work this register must be written within 10 ms of receiving a new page from the link partner. If the link partner is requesting next pages and the GEM has none or no more to send then this register should be written with the null message (0x2001). The value 0x0000 must not be written to this register.

pcs_an_np_tx (GEM) Register Bit-Field Summary

Field NameBitsTypeReset ValueDescription
Reserved31:16roRead-only0x0Reserved. Set to zero.
next_page_to_transmit15rwNormal read/write0x0Next page to transmit - this bit indicates whether this is the last next page to be transmitted:0: Last page. 1: Additional page(s) to follow.
Reserved14roRead-only0x0Reserved. Set to zero.
message_page_indicator13rwNormal read/write0x0Message page indicator - this bit identifies the message. 0: Unformatted page. 1: Message page.
acknowledge_212rwNormal read/write0x0Acknowledge 2 - when set active high, indicates that the GEM PCS has the ability to comply with the last received message.
Reserved11roRead-only0x0Reserved. Set to zero.
message10:0rwNormal read/write0x0Message - contains data as defined by the message page indicator bit.